What is EDP Testing?

EDP testing, in essence, is the process of verifying and validating the accuracy, integrity, and performance of electronic data processing systems. This includes everything from individual software modules to complex business applications.

Think of it like a rigorous quality check for your digital operations. It helps identify potential errors, bottlenecks, and security vulnerabilities before they impact your business.

Key Types of EDP Testing

1. Unit Testing:
This is the foundation of EDP testing, focusing on individual software components or modules. Imagine it as testing each piece of a puzzle before assembling the whole picture.

2. Integration Testing: Here, we test how different software components interact with each other. This ensures seamless communication and data flow between different parts of the system.

3. System Testing: This involves testing the entire system as a whole, simulating real-world scenarios to evaluate its functionality and performance.

4. User Acceptance Testing (UAT): This critical step involves actual end-users testing the system to confirm it meets their specific requirements and expectations.

5. Performance Testing: Focused on assessing the system's speed, responsiveness, and capacity under different load conditions. This ensures your system can handle peak demands without crashing.

6. Security Testing: This type of testing identifies potential security vulnerabilities and ensures the system protects sensitive data from unauthorized access.

7. Regression Testing: This is crucial for maintaining the system's integrity after modifications. It ensures changes haven't introduced new bugs or compromised existing functionality.

8. Stress Testing: Pushing the system to its limits, this type of testing evaluates its stability and resilience under extreme conditions.

Key Considerations for Effective EDP Testing

  • Clear Test Plan: Define specific test objectives, scope, and methodology to ensure comprehensive coverage.
  • Appropriate Test Environment: Create a realistic environment that closely mirrors your production environment.
  • Skilled Testers: Involve experienced testers with strong technical skills and a deep understanding of your systems.
  • Effective Reporting & Communication: Communicate test results clearly and effectively to stakeholders, including developers, managers, and end-users.
  • Continuous Improvement: Regularly review your testing process to identify areas for improvement and stay ahead of evolving technology and security threats.
